JQuery之拖拽插件实现代码-Web前端之家

而广大页面效果都要用到这一个岗位。不得已,得练练,得记记。
下边就来说说那个基于 JQuery的简便拖拽插件吧。
按规矩,先说说拖拽的法规,甚至搞那样三个东东的步子: 那怎样是拖拽呢?
看名字就知晓了:正是把三个东东拖来拽去的。
放到我们的DOM上,正是退换它的地点。 它独有八个难点:1、怎样领会是在拖?
2、如何明白从哪拖,拖到哪?
其实,那也不能算难题,毕竟两个都以底工的事物,关键在于熟谙。 换成js
中,大家搞二个拖拽效果,大概犹如下步骤:
1、让要素捕获事件(日常景观下,无非正是mousedown、mousemove、mouseup卡塔尔(قطر‎2、在mousedown时,标识领头拖拽,并拿走成分及鼠标的地点。
3、在mousemove时,不断的获得鼠标的新岗位,并透过相应的任务算法,来重新定位成分地方。
4、在mouseup时,甘休拖拽。。。然后生生不息。
那在那之中,个要求在意的地点:被拖拽的因素,最少须求绝对或相对定位,不然拖拽不会有功力。
OK,少之又少说,无代码,无真相。相应的解释都在当中了: 下载: 复制代码 代码如下:

Jeremy – DragDrop Test !

发表评论

电子邮件地址不会被公开。 必填项已用*标注